Question
solve \\(\log_{2}x = \log_{12}x\\) by graphing.
what equations should be graphed?
\\(y_1 = \frac{\log 2}{\log x}\\)
\\(y_1 = \frac{\log x}{\log 2}\\)
\\(y_2 = \frac{\log x}{\log 12}\\)
\\(y_2 = \frac{\log 12}{\log x}\\)
Apply change of base to first term
Using the Change of Base Formula knowledge point
$$
y_1 = \log_{2}x = \frac{\log x}{\log 2}
$$
Apply change of base to second term
Using the Change of Base Formula knowledge point
$$
y_2 = \log_{12}x = \frac{\log x}{\log 12}
$$
